Summary

This is The Briefing, a daily analysis of news and events from a Christian worldview.

Part I (00:13 - 13:59)
How the LGBTQ Revolution Game is Being Played: Human Rights Campaign Declares State of Emergency over LGBTQ Issues
Part II (13:59 - 17:01)
Pride Month Seeks Even More Consumer Support: The LGBTQ Pressure on Companies to Corporate Capitulation
Part III (17:01 - 23:57)
Disney Remakes Spark Debate Between Those on the Left: The Argument Within the Left on How to Keep the Animated Classics “Relevant”
Part IV (23:57 - 25:51)
Digital Media Destabilizes CNN: Chris Licht Steps Down as CEO of CNN
